The Robbinsdale Cooper Hawks didn't have quite enough to beat the Camden Patriots on Monday and fell 3-2. While the Hawks didn't get the win, they did start the game off strong, beating the Patriots 25-18 in the first set.
Robbinsdale Cooper actually scored more points across those five sets (105-101), but sadly they still had to settle for second. The final score came out to 18-25, 25-21, 18-25, 25-21, 15-13.
Camden's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Ace Xiong, who had 33 assists and four aces. Those 33 assists gave Xiong a new career-high.
Robbinsdale Cooper's defeat dropped their record down to 0-2. As for Camden, the win got them back to even at 3-3.
Robbinsdale Cooper does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Camden, they will face off against Minneapolis Southwest at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
